Abstract
Digital mapping techniques has reached a stage where raster
images both from satellites and aeroplanes (photograms) can
pe utilized in integration with IGS systems. This paper
Overviews a concept for this integration, first of all with
a mono photogrammetric solution. Market investigations show
that this concept covers different large scale requirements.
Introduction
Future or already existing graphic databases designed for
mapping applications need fast updating in fast developing
areas, i. e. urban areas.
A digital photogrammetric system integrated with an existing
geographic database would create the possibility for a fast
and flexible updating along with editing facilities.
The system will apply both raster technology (scanned image)
and vector technology (graphic database).
